The MFI-20 is copyrighted on the names of the authors. The MFI is free for academic use, charges apply for commercial use. For further information, the developers can be contacted.

DESCRIPTION OF THE INSTRUMENT
Type Of Measure Questionnaire, Scale
Brief Description

The MFI was originally developed to measure cancer fatigue and it was evaluated initially in cancer and chronic fatigue syndrome (CFS) patients and in healthy volunteers who might be physically tired (army recruits) or cognitively tired (junior doctors).

The MFI covers domains of general fatigue, physical fatigue, activity, motivation, and mental fatigue (5 subscales with 4 items each). Each item had 7 response options in the original MFI-20, but this was revised to the current version with 5 response options.

Recommendations to score

Items are scored 1–5, with 10 positively phrased items reverse scored (this concerns following items: 2, 5, 9, 10, 13, 14, 16, 17, 18, 19). For each of the 5 scales (general fatigue, physical fatigue, reduced activity, reduced motivation, and mental fatigue) a total score is calculated by summation of the scores of the individual items. Scores can range from the minimum of 4 to the maximum of 20. The use of a total score over all 20 items is not recommended.

Score Interpretation Higher scores reflect greater severity/ higher fatigue.
